Southeast Michigan is the worst. The area you described, at least from MIS to Ann Arbor, is pretty good pavement. But when you get into Wayne County, Oakland County, Macomb County where there is more concentrated population, things fall apart. Literally.

I was bringing my kid and a friend of his home to Detroit one weekend from Bowling Green State U. At one point, as we were coming through Toledo on I-75, I asked them, just for kicks, to close their eyes and tell me when they thought we were in Michigan. About 1/4 mile past the "Welcome To Michigan" sign they both said "we're in Michigan".

Ohio and Michigan have entirely different approaches to road funding. Ohio applies it where it's needed. Michigan applies it "evenly" across the state, so some areas get road improvement money even if they don't need it and the areas that really need it don't get any more than the areas that have roads that are rarely travelled. Same climate, similar population, but Ohio roads are much better maintained.
